83rd Annual Ceremonial Review

What a spectacular evening it was at the 41 Hercules Air Cadet 83rd Annual Ceremonial Review! With a last minute venue change due to high winds, 41 Hercules were able to stay grounded and continue without missing a step. Led by WO1 M. Andersen as the CPC, our dedicated cadets showcased their hard work and commitment before their proud friends and family.

A special honor to have Captain (Retired) Ian Bonnell, a distinguished veteran of the Royal Canadian Air Force and now a pilot for STARS Air Ambulance, as our reviewing officer. His presence added an extra layer of inspiration to our event.

Amidst the celebration, we marked a significant milestone with the final promotion of the year, awarded to WO2 A. Alapizco-Bonardel.

Although many awards and presentations were handed out during the Mess Dinner that was held a few weeks ago, a few remained and the following cadets deserve a BRAVO ZULU for their accomplishments:

Evergreen Award (Survival Leadership) – WO2 Douville

Most Improved Cadet – FSgt Paz

Developing Leader – WO2 E. Andersen

Commanding Officers Commendation – WO1 M. Andersen

Ken Miller Award (Top Cadet) – WO2 Greenley

Top Flight of the Year – Bandit Flight

Lord Strathcona Medal of Cadet Excellence – WO2 Tirano

Power Pilot Flight Training Scholarship – WO2 E. Andersen

Graduating Cadet and recipient of the Continuing Education Scholarship – WO2 Rommerdahl

41 Hercules 1st place drill team performed a drill display to present their hard work throughout the year.
